Understanding Prescription vs. Over-the-Counter Medications

It’s crucial to know the distinction between prescription and non-prescription remedies. Prescription substances require a doctor's authorization because they can be sometimes stronger or possess more significant side effects that need close oversight. On the other hand, OTC remedies are thought of as secure for consumption without a healthcare practitioner's guidance , although it’s still advisable to review the label carefully and adhere to the directions .

Regarding Doctor's to Personal Formulation: A Explanation to Mixing and Raw Materials

The world of medication isn't always one-size-fits-all. Often, standard drugs simply aren't suitable for everyone. This is where custom formulating comes in. The process involves a specialist creating a bespoke medication by combining separate APIs. These APIs – the foundation of any medicine – are carefully picked and blended to meet a patient’s precise demands. This process can address allergies from certain inactive ingredients, strength preferences, or problems regarding taking capsules.

  • Special mixing may result in modified forms – like solutions.
  • It's allows for different flavor blends to aid youngsters or those experiencing difficulty swallowing.
  • Pharmacists could also modify the strength of a medication to better meet a patient's requirements.
Finally, custom mixing provides a valuable solution for people who desire personalized treatment solutions.
